Introducing Bolefloor
Bolefloor is the world’s first manufactured naturally curved hardwood flooring that follow a tree’s natural growth.
Our LiveEdge process manages and tracks each board from its raw-lumber stage through final installation. Our technology allows us to preserve the natural curves of the wood, thus minimizing waste and giving unique look to every floor.
A small ecological footprint and a natural look is achieved by processing every board individually with unique software-guided, advanced woodworking machinery. Bolefloor’s optimization technology means saving natural resources. Not only is the surface aesthetically appealing but Bolefloor’s innovations allow more floors per forest.
TECHNICAL DETAILS
Materials and characteristics
It’s not only about the curves. Picking the right wood, the right grade and even how it looks with finish creates endless variety.
Bolefloor comes in numerous wood species and various quality grades. Combining this with a myriad of finishing techniques and your ideas will make your floor even more unique.
Solid flooring is the soul of Bolefloor, but some conditions require an engineered solution. Bolefloor’s engineered product can be used over hydronic floor heating systems.
Solid Bolefloor S20
Overall thickness: 20 mm (0.79’’)
Length: 500 – 2950 mm (20’’ – 10’)
Width: ca 100 – 350 mm (4’’ – 14’’)
Overall weight up to: 13,8 kg/m2
Engineered Bolefloor E17
Core layer: Baltic birch plywood
Overall thickness: 17 mm (0.66’’)
Length: 500 – 2950 mm (20’’ – 10’)
Width: ca 100 – 450 mm (4’’ – 17.7’’)
Wear layer thickness: 5 mm (0.19’’)
Core layer thickness: 12 mm (0.47’’)
Overall weight up to: 11,8 kg/m2
